How Does A Solar Power System Work and Produce Energy?

January 29, 2019

Everyone knows that the sun is going to rise in the morning and set in the evening, and you can take advantage of its reliability when you opt for solar power. Other methods for creating energy aren’t sustainable in the long term, but you can always depend on the sun. This is particularly important in the event of extended power grid outages. I find that most solar power systems have the panels placed on the roof of a home where they can get the most possible sun during the day. You do not want them to be in the shade, as this will greatly decrease how much power you are able to produce.

Infographic: A New Global Wind Energy Atlas

Infographic | May 13, 2021

To maximize the return of investment, the design of a wind turbine is determined on the 50-year return period of sustained wind speed. Stable and consistent wind speed is one of the major determining factors when considering turbine design and wind turbine farm placement. Cornell researchers Sara C. Pryor, professor in the Department of Earth and Atmospheric Sciences, and Rebecca J. Barthelmie, professor in the Sibley School of Mechanical and Aerospace Engineering, recently released a new global wind atlas—a digital compendium of sites around the world with extreme wind speeds.
